Summary of reviewsThe Monarch Hotel is situated in a serene, picturesque area, offering tranquility and proximity to various attractions, including the famous Limes Therme. Its central yet peaceful location makes it ideal for those seeking a quiet retreat with convenient access to hiking trails, restaurants and cafés. The hotel's tranquil and green surroundings contribute to a relaxing ambiance, making it a perfect choice for a soothing vacation.
The hotel’s breakfast is highly praised for its extensive, varied and high-quality offerings, catering to diverse tastes and dietary requirements. Guests frequently describe the breakfast as excellent and delicious, emphasizing the rich variety of fresh fruit and dishes. The substantial and plentiful breakfast is appreciated by a wide array of guests, contributing positively to their overall experience.
While the dinner service receives mixed feedback, it is generally commended for its rich and high-quality buffet with a diverse selection of appetizers and main courses. However, some guests find the dinner options overpriced with specific criticisms regarding the quality and variety. The feedback suggests room for improvement in this area to meet the higher expectations of a 4-star establishment.
The spacious, clean and functionally furnished rooms are another highlight, offering good value for money. Despite some signs of age and outdated decor, the large and well-maintained rooms provide a peaceful retreat. Cleanliness is a strong suit of the hotel with guests consistently noting the pristine condition of the rooms and common areas. This commitment to cleanliness and the friendly, attentive staff contribute significantly to a pleasant and welcoming atmosphere.
The hotel's spa facilities are well-regarded for their quality and variety with indoor and outdoor pools being significant draws. Guests appreciate the pleasant atmosphere and high-quality treatments, although some note that the spa area could benefit from expansion. The gym is also praised for its quality equipment and accessibility, adding to the overall positive wellness experience.
Pool amenities are favorably reviewed with both indoor and outdoor options providing versatility and convenience. Guests enjoy the cleanliness and attractive pool areas, complemented by long opening hours and additional amenities such as a sauna and fitness room.
Parking options include an underground garage, which is praised for its convenience, though some guests find the cost and tight spaces less favorable. Free parking is available but often limited.
Families find the hotel inviting and accommodating with spacious rooms, additional beds and amenities tailored to children. The high level of cleanliness and friendly staff further enhance the family-friendly atmosphere.
Although Wi-Fi service consistently falls short of expectations, the overall experience at The Monarch Hotel remains positive, driven by its serene location, excellent breakfast, clean facilities and supportive staff. Show more

Parking
The Monarch Hotel offers a variety of parking options for guests, though opinions on these vary. The hotel features an underground garage priced at €11 per day, which some find reasonable and ideal for extended use, including on the day of departure. Free parking options are available, though they are often hard to secure due to limited availability in front of the hotel. While the underground parking is praised for its convenience, some guests find it to be overpriced and the spaces tight and stressful to use. There are conflicting reports about the exact cost with some reviews mentioning a price of €9 per day. Despite the convenience of an on-site underground garage, those seeking free parking may need to rely on luck to find a spot on nearby streets.

4 Star
Many guests of The Monarch Hotel express disappointment in its four-star rating, indicating that its facilities and services fall short of their expectations. A common sentiment is that the hotel’s furnishings appear outdated and worn. The overall state of the rooms, coupled with the service provided and handling of criticism, has been highlighted as particularly lacking for a four-star establishment.
Comparisons to newly built four-star hotels draw attention to a perceived gap in the price-performance ratio. The absence of certain amenities, such as champagne and salmon at breakfast, glassware or even luggage carts in a spacious hotel with malfunctioning elevators, detracts from the comfort and convenience expected. The breakfast buffet has been noted to lack variety, further diminishing the four-star experience.
Despite boasting three restaurants, guests reported difficulties securing reservations, which diminishes the overall impression of service quality. For those seeking a three-star experience, especially with the added appeal of great pools, the hotel might still be a suitable choice. However, the overall consensus leans towards The Monarch Hotel not living up to the expectations of a four-star rating.
